Duluth Turf Conditions

Gwinnett County's red clay is beautiful in some ways, but it's a nightmare for traditional lawn care. It compacts easily, doesn't drain well during heavy rain (which Georgia gets plenty of), and creates those hard patches where nothing wants to grow. Duluth's mix of established residential areas and newer developments means yard sizes and sun exposure vary wildly—some properties are shaded by mature trees, others get full afternoon sun that bakes the ground. If you're in an HOA community, many Duluth neighborhoods have specific landscape maintenance requirements that artificial turf actually helps you meet more consistently than sod ever could. Installation in areas with clay-heavy soil is actually simpler in some ways: we're working with a stable base that doesn't shift like sandy soil does. What matters most is proper grading and drainage setup—we make sure water doesn't pool and that your turf sits right at the property line without creating runoff problems for neighbors. The Duluth climate means your artificial lawn won't fade the way cheaper products do; UV-resistant materials hold their color through hot summers and occasional freezes.

Frequently Asked Questions

Will artificial turf work on the red clay soil we have in Duluth?

Yes, actually better than natural sod. Gwinnett's red clay is stable and compacted, which gives us a solid foundation for installation. We'll add proper drainage and grading to prevent water pooling—something sod can't handle as well. The clay isn't working against you here; it's working for the install process.

How long does artificial turf last in Duluth's climate?

Quality synthetic turf lasts 12-15 years or longer in Georgia's climate. Duluth's heat and humidity are tough on lawns, but modern turf is built for it. Regular brushing to keep fibers upright and occasional rinsing is all you need to maintain appearance and longevity.

Do Duluth HOAs allow artificial turf?

Most do, but it varies by community. We've worked with HOAs throughout Sugarloaf and the Parsons area who approve turf because it looks maintained year-round and reduces water waste. We'll help you navigate any community guidelines—it's worth asking because restrictions are changing as droughts become more common.

Is artificial turf cheaper than maintaining sod in Duluth?

Long-term, absolutely. No watering, fertilizing, aeration, or weed treatment. Duluth's clay soil makes sod maintenance expensive and inconsistent. After your initial install, you'll see savings within 2-3 years through lower water bills and zero chemical costs.
